Towing Capacity

Depending on which engine you choose, the 2021 Gladiator has different towing capacities. All models come standard with 4×4, so drivetrain is not a consideration. The maximum the 2021 Gladiator can tow is 7,650 lbs when the 3.6L Pentastar V6 is equipped. However, the 3.0L EcoDiesel V6 can tow up to 6,500 lbs and has higher low-end torque.

Powertrain Specs

As mentioned above, the 2021 Gladiator has two different engines, one gas and one diesel. All models have standard 4×4. The 3.6L Pentastar V6 produces 285 horsepower and 260 lb-ft of torque. It can get up to 17-city/22-hwy mpg. The 3.0L EcoDiesel V6 produces 260 horsepower and 442 lb-ft of torque. It can get up to 22-city/28-hwy mpg. Both engines come standard with an eight-speed automatic transmission, however, the 3.6L Pentastar V6 has a six-speed manual gearbox for those that want it.
